these mirror covers suck!!!

So i got my PUTCO chrome mirror covers (thinking they would be "better" quality) the other day and decided to put them on today. Only to find out that they don't even fit right! There are gaps pretty much all around. I'm thinking I might of gotten the wrong ones, maybe for the non-painted mirrors even though I specifically ordered for the painted. I need help! Very disappointed!

Can someone who has mirror covers for the painted ones post some close up pics of how they should look? front and back please.

Mine pretty much overlay the whole thing...and squeak when pressed upon.
